SportsPotato: Ben Flower Scores Savage KO Via Punches During Rugby Match, Is Ejected

I don’t pretend to understand the rules of rugby, but I do know this — you are generally not allowed to punch an unconscious opponent in the face. This weekend at the 2014 Super League Grand Final, a hulking Wigan Warriors prop named Ben Flower got his dumb ass ejected in the second minute of the game when he forgot which sport he was playing, knocked out Lance Hohaia with a straight right, then landed another devastating blow from above because Steve Mazzagatti hadn’t jumped in yet. (Skip to 0:43 for the replay.) It’s honestly one of the most disgusting fouls I’ve ever seen in a a non-combat-sport, and fortunately, Flower’s team lost the game.
